Nasdaq

Ocean Software Developer Intern

Toronto, Ontario Canada
Spark Scala Python Git AWS Terraform Java SQL Docker Kubernetes
Search for More Jobs Talk to a recruiter now 💪
This job is closed! Check out or
Description
We are seeking a resourceful, focused individual to join our team in Toronto, Ontario as a Java Cloud Software Engineer Intern. You will be part of a development team that writes Java-based applications that are used by the most demanding customers of the leading firms in the financial securities industry. We are looking for highly motivated developers who work well in a development team using iterative development methodologies to create high quality, professional back-end server applications. The ideal candidate will have a devotion to unit test coverage, test driven development and behavior driven development, will have experience/knowledge using Apache Spark framework. This roles requires good SQL skills to troubleshoot day to day problems.

The Developer will participate in the system architecture design, systems engineering, development, integration testing and validation, and all aspects of the software life cycle (requirements to design to implementation to test) for analytical reporting application.

The candidate will engage in developing and testing Java, Scala and Python code as instructed by project requirements. Candidate will also be engaged in generating reports and solve reporting problems on a day-to-day basis.

Role Requirements: Currently studying in one of the following focus areas: Computer Science, Information Systems, Technology Management

Required:

  • Strong programming skills in Java, Scala or Python
  • Strong SQL skills
  • Repos: GIT (GitLab, Bitbucket)
  • Comfortable in a LINUX command-line environment

Optional:

  • AWS Cloud Experience
  • JSON, RESTful web-services
  • JUnit, automated testing and test driven development experience a plus
  • Docker, Kubernetes and Terraform
  • Basic understanding of Apache Spark Framework
  • Strong social skills, sense of humor and exceptional character

Project Overview: The application provide means of storing and retrieving data to a parquet based datalake and generate analytical reports. The goal of the project is to improve existing capabilities of existing reporting framework by architecting and adding more features. The artifacts to be produced during the project are: architecture diagrams, documentation, java, scala and/or python code, unit tests, analytical reports.

Come as You Are

Nasdaq is an equal opportunity employer. We positively encourage applications from suitably qualified and eligible candidates regardless of age, color, disability, national origin, ancestry, race, religion, gender, sexual orientation, gender identity and/or expression, veteran status, genetic information, or any other status protected by applicable law.

We will ensure that individuals with disabilities are provided reasonable accommodation to participate in the job application or interview process, to perform essential job functions, and to receive other benefits and privileges of employment. Please contact us to request an accommodation.

Nasdaq
Nasdaq
Finance Financial Services Information Services Stock Exchanges Trading Platform

0 applies

17 views

Similar Jobs

Big Data Engineer, DevX

Remote Buenos Aires, Argentina

Senior Engineer II

Remote Bengaluru, India

Junior Big Data Engineer

Prague, Czech Republic

There are more than 50,000 engineering jobs:

Subscribe to membership and unlock all jobs

Engineering Jobs

60,000+ jobs from 4,500+ well-funded companies

Updated Daily

New jobs are added every day as companies post them

Refined Search

Use filters like skill, location, etc to narrow results

Become a member

🥳🥳🥳 307 happy customers and counting...

Overall, over 80% of customers chose to renew their subscriptions after the initial sign-up.

Cancel anytime / Money-back guarantee

Wall of love from fellow engineers